Detailed Description

Introducing the ECM12DKNI, a high-performance board-to-board PCB connector designed for demanding applications. With a compact form factor and a threaded mount type, this connector ensures secure and reliable connections in any environment. Featuring 24 female contacts with gold plating, it offers excellent conductivity and signal integrity. The contact material, phosphor bronze, guarantees durability and long-lasting performance, even in harsh conditions. Operating at a voltage of 950 VAC and an amperage of 3A, this connector is suitable for a wide range of power and signal transmission needs. With a pitch of 3.96mm and a termination method of card extender, it facilitates easy installation and maintenance. The connector's cantilever contact type and straddle orientation further enhance its versatility. With an operating temperature range of -65 to 125°C, it is reliable even in extreme temperature environments. The matte tin termination plating ensures compatibility with various PCB materials.
